Product Overview

The KR-701A extrusion plastometer is a bench-top lab instrument dedicated to analyzing melt fluidity of thermoplastic pellets. Under precisely stabilized high temperature and standardized gravity loads, it extrudes molten resin through a calibrated standard die, calculating melt mass flow rate (MFR, unit: g/10min) by weighing extruded cut samples. This core viscosity index guides raw material incoming inspection, new formula adjustment and injection/extrusion molding parameter matching.
Designed and manufactured to fully comply with GB/T 3682 national standard, this manual melt flow tester supports all mainstream thermoplastics including PE, PP, ABS, PC, PA, POM and fluoropolymer materials. Complete Standard Technical Specification Table

Testing Component Exact Dimension Parameter
Standard Die Inner Diameter Φ2.095 ± 0.005 mm
Standard Die Length 8.000 ± 0.025 mm
Heating Barrel Inner Diameter Φ9.550 ± 0.025 mm
Effective Barrel Heating Length 152 ± 0.1 mm
Piston Head Diameter 9.475 ± 0.015 mm
Piston Head Length 6.350 ± 0.100 mm
Full Matching Weight Grades 0.325 / 1.200 / 2.160 / 3.800 / 5.000 / 10.000 / 12.500 / 21.600 kg
Control Mode Digital PID constant temperature control
Input Power Single-phase AC 220V 50Hz

 

 

Standard Complete Test Operation Steps

  1. Equipment Preheating & Parameter Setting
    Power on the control system, set target melting temperature matching the tested plastic material, wait 20–30 minutes for the heating barrel to reach full stable constant temperature.
  2. Sample Feeding & Piston Placement
    Dry plastic pellets to standard moisture content, pour 5–7g sample into the heating cylinder, insert the piston rod and place corresponding calibrated weight assembly onto the piston top turntable.
  3. Standard Thermal Soaking
    Start timing for material thermal insulation according material requirements to ensure complete, uniform melting of resin granules inside the barrel cavity.
  4. Timed Manual Extrusion Cutting
    Once steady melt strands flow out from the die hole, use the side cutting tool to cut extruded segments at fixed time intervals (such as 30s per piece), collect all cut melt samples for weighing.
  5. MFR Automatic Calculation
    Weigh each collected extrudate mass and input average value and cutting time into the control panel; the equipment instantly computes the melt flow rate value following standard formula MFR=600×m/t.
  6. Post-Test Cleaning & Shutdown
    Remove residual molten plastic inside barrel and die with dedicated cleaning tools after cooling down, cut off main power supply and store all weights in a dry storage cabinet.
